if all my work was local i would get a piaggio ape, the little 3 wheeler truck, 50cc engine, 15 quid a year tax, 90 mpg, they have a top speed of 25 mph but with the traffic round here thats about how quick you can go

I use a cart to push my ladders and gear around on as I don't drive.  I have just built a new cart and took it  out the first time today and I have to say I and really pleased  with it.

I am very well know  in Cheltenham, pushing my ladders around and everyone wants to stop and talk and I have got alot of work through it.
